Perihelion from Amiga is good way to go, because it was future world+magic. So team may use standard meele weapons and psionic powers. There was lot of magic class and spells, also close combat weapons, so i thing it should work that way. Hired Guns dont have any magic, and it was other atmosphere.

Lets say you get team from wasteland, poorly equipped (ammo is hard to find) and your task is to explore some factory for abandoned tech. and other treasures. Story placed in postnuclear world, everywhere dust and radiation. Magic powers (psionic) comes from brain mutation in some humans. Its dont need to place many guns, it may be also medieval style stuff (junk) because hard to find some ammo. Close combat and psionic.

Captive had those handy power sockets all over the place, of course, which earlier mention of recharging weapons had me thinking about.

Xenomorph drove me crazy, to be quite honest, running out of ammo, food... must've been doing something wrong, I guess. Even so, I like the sound of a Sci-Fi "dungeon", and if you use armour as "droid body parts", with Strength boosts and the like to simulate "upgrades", you could almost replicate some elements of Captive with little serious tinkering.

If ye ar very good at making them it mite work surprisinly well. But only wit' DSB, or if ye make a dungeon editor yerself. RTC has a bit too little options, for example, ye could never create a railgun (slugs are too slow, and ye cannot make them to penetrate anythin'). Needless to say that hackin' the original version, CSBwin builder, Dmute nor DMjava are opinions unless ye ar gonna degrade ye'r dungeon in Trantor's reviews dearly.
